Balu Forge Industries Ltd. announced its unaudited financial results for the quarter and nine months ended December 31, 2025. The company reported a consolidated revenue from operations of ₹8,438 million (₹843.8 crore) for the nine months ended FY26, marking a significant year-on-year growth of 29.0%. For the third quarter of FY26, revenue from operations stood at ₹3,111 million (₹311.1 crore), a 29.0% increase compared to the same period last year.

The company's EBITDA for Q3 FY26 was ₹2,396 million (₹239.6 crore), a 36.0% year-on-year increase, with an EBITDA margin of 28.4%. Profit After Tax (PAT) for Q3 FY26 was ₹1,932 million (₹193.2 crore), demonstrating a substantial 36.8% year-on-year growth, and achieving a PAT margin of 22.6%.

Commenting on the performance, Mr. Jaspal Singh Chandock, Chairman & Managing Director, highlighted the sustained demand momentum, stable cost structures, and operating leverage benefits. He also noted the successful commercialization of a new precision machining facility equipped with advanced CNC machining lines and a dedicated artillery shell production line for 155mm shells. Balu Forge was also inducted into the NATO Supply Chain during the quarter, signifying adherence to global quality standards and opening access to demanding defense markets.

These achievements position the company for scalable and sustainable growth in defense and other critical segments, supported by advanced manufacturing capabilities and strategic investments converted into operational assets and global credentials.
